Not bad. Not bad at all.I installed one in my car during the M50 swap.
I used one that looked like this:
I paid $22 shipped, and it came in 3 days.
It overall worked pretty well. The lower nylon bushings were a couple sizes too small, and needed to be drilled out to fit the selector rod. Other than that, it works very well. It is super short! I plan on getting a shift knob that is a bit taller to reduce the effort.
